I had one of these (paid a few $ more) that I got for short hikes. The fabric doesn't breathe at all. Sweat would condense on the arms and it would be wetter on the inside than on the outside. It's OK for casual use, I suppose (I donated it).
You don't need pit zips w/ Omni-Tech, or Gore-Tex, but the waterproofing tends to not work as well after a couple years.
